It had potential
Things I loved1 The premise. I love everything that ahs to do with undercover and I was hoping this would be romantic, funny, and original. It delivered a few laughs and some interesting moments but it was nowhere near romance. They wasted the potential of the series and they mislead the audience.
Things I liked
1 The FL. She's a good actress although that she would pass for a 20 years old was ridiculous.
2 The last scene here she goes undercover again. It seems to me that this story has much more potential.
Things I disliked
1 I didn't care about Nora or Albert. Everyone is crazy about hem, I'm not. Their acting didn't impress me and their characters were bland most of the time.
2 That Albert was supposed to be a romantic interest for the FL: I didn't see any chemistry and I thought that it would be ridiculous if they went down that road.
3 That it didn't have any romance and that the supposed ML didn't have anything interesting to do and he was there for the décor.
Things I hated
1 That they sold it like there would be romance and I stared it and wasted my time. I thought it'd be a romantic comedy mixed with some mystery, but it never had any real romance.
2 The actors who played the CEO of the company and the woman who has his right hand. Despicable characters and I hated both actors. I never like the male actor, no matter where I've seen him and he's everywhere.

A new favourite Jdrama!!!
The plot: One day, a kid just randomly appears out of thin air in her apartment claiming to be her son from the future. He’s 5 so he’s not born until 5 years after this show, and his mission is to find his father - Ma-Kun - who left when he was still very young.The show is slice-of-life in the best way. The FL participates in a local theatre group (run by her ex), and also has a part-time job at a call centre. Once her future son appears, she has the responsibility of finding childcare for him and looking after him whilst managing her acting and work.
Whilst the basic premise aims to find Sato’s father, by the way the FL’s life was going at the very beginning of episode 1, I feel like the implicit meaning of the show is to also show you have a future. You might not be able to picture it, but it exists. Before the FL’s son appeared, the FL was burnt out and tired, and whilst she really struggled with balancing having a child on top of that, she managed to rely on the people to help her and rediscover her passion for acting (something she was supposed to give up after 10 years if it didn’t bring success).
Now, onto the possible dads!! There’s 3 possibilities: her ex and theatre group manager (Yoshi), the FL’s childhood friend and nursery school teacher (Ma-Sensei), and another actor in her theatre troupe (Yano-Kun). I won’t give my opinions of them individually, but just know that Ma-Sensei is my favourite!!
Other shows that may bring the same vibes:
Where Does the Sea Begin (2024) and Light of My Lion (2024) both involve someone abruptly becoming a caregiver/parent to a child and the trials and tribulations that it brings alone!
Life’s Punchline (2021) has some very loose similarities. It involves a comedy trio who had a pact to give up on their dream if they didn’t make it in 10 years after high school. Also very slice-of-life with a skit called Melon Soda which I still think about after five years. Also has a FL who has struggled with depression and burn out and found comfort in this comedy trio.

Exquisite cinematography, well developed characters & a satisfying end.
HOLY LORD I'M TOTALLY OBSESSED WITH THIS SHOW!!I love the depth, the schemes, the mystery of the plot but even more so the cinematography is epic-
Usually it takes me a few eps to be hooked by the show but here episode one enthralled me soo strongly, it does take a slight dive after the initial high but after that the quality & consistency of the characters remains the same throughout until the final conflict- it was weird seeing them trusting the emperor despite hs past transgressions and also very hard to believe that they'd let their hard work go naught and have fallback plan thankfully that didn't happen, it was along the lines of fooling the audience, artfully done in my opinion.
Also loved the story of the ex husband & his loverhow it first showed that people do change, how upbringing and environment affects people, i really enjoyed watching their arc.
This show had a really competent plot, an amazing cast, with brilliant acting, great fighting sequences and ofc the amazing cinematography.
The ending ngl this one had by far the most fulfilling ending instead of just the usual 10 minutes of happily ever after this one had a lot- and seeing Song Mo & Dou Zhao being the tired parents of a kid with boundless energy and rejoicing when she goes to school was soo hilarious and the best!

THE 'SEASONSAL' METAPHOR
The drama's primary strength lies in its striking visual and emotional contrasts. The narrative centers on Song Ha-ran, a designer who has metaphorically 'locked herself in winter' after a tragic accident in Boston seven years prior, and Sunwoo Chan, a man who appears to approach life as if 'every day is a summer vacation.' The cinematography skillfully transitions from cold, sterile interiors to the vibrant warmth that Sunwoo Chan introduces into Ha-ran's life. Although the series initially presents as a conventional romance, the plot gains depth as Sunwoo Chan's enigmatic background is revealed. After losing his hearing and memory in an accident, his connection to Ha-ran's past—specifically his association with her late boyfriend, Kang Hyeok-chan—offers a compelling rationale for their encounter. The series avoids sensationalizing trauma by emphasizing the protagonists' efforts to reconstruct their lives, rather than focusing solely on their suffering.Lee Sung-kyung delivers a nuanced and sophisticated performance, effectively portraying the transformation from the 'ice queen' CEO of Nana Atelier to an individual who gradually permits vulnerability. Chae Jong-hyeop continues to excel in roles characterized by emotional healing. His portrayal of a character whose cheerful demeanor conceals profound secrets and physical scars introduces complexity, preventing the character from becoming a simplistic 'sunshine' archetype. The subplot involving Ha-ran's grandmother, Kim Nana, and her experience with dementia, introduces a poignant secondary theme concerning the fragility of memory. This narrative thread parallels the protagonists' struggles, as one seeks to forget while the other strives to remember.
In summary, In Your Radiant Season forgoes conventional high school nostalgia in favor of a mature and atmospheric exploration of trauma, memory, and healing, resulting in a satisfying and emotionally resonant viewing experience.
